Primary signet ring cell carcinoma of the eccrine sweat gland in the eyelid. Immunohistochemical and ultrastructural study of a case

Abstract:We report a case of a 45-year-old woman who exhibited a primitive eccrine sweat gland carcinoma of the eyelid. Histological study showed cellular proliferation with an Indian file pattern and some signet ring cells with sialomucin secretion. Immunohistochemical study demonstrated these cells to be positive with the anticytokeratin, anti-EMA, anti-HMFG, antiestrogen receptor and antiprogesterone receptor antibodies. Ultrastructural study showed intracytoplasmic vacuoles with numerous microvilli at the apical side. Differential diagnosis with a metastasis from a mammary adenocarcinoma is difficult and a complete staging is necessary to confirm the primitive origin of the tumor. The behavior of this tumor is marked by locoregional recurrence.
